Explain to them that you've got your german grade and that it makes it impossible for you to meet the overall grade in your offer no matter how well you do in your other subjects.

They may amend your offer (and insist on 1s in your other subjects), they may amend your offer to lower the overall condition or they may make you an offer to an alternate course.....or there's a chance that they'll reject you but at least if they reject you now you will have the time to look elsewhere for a place on a different course where they're more interested in your subject results than your overall grade.
